Hydra Rocket Pods is the Dartling Gun's path 2 tier 3 upgrade in Bloons Monkey City. Instead of darts, the tower fire missiles that have 1 pierce when fired, each creating explosions when hitting bloons that pop all bloon types with 40 pierce and a 60 unit radius.

In the multiplatform version of Bloons Monkey City, Hydra Rocket Pods is affected by a bug which increases the amount of explosions made per pierce increase added to the rockets.

Strategy

Hydra Rocket Pods is a much better upgrade in the mobile version compared to the Flash version due to the aforementioned Monkey Fort projectile duplication bug, which allows it to effortlessly handle large bloon cluster rounds on its own, and with Bloons Monkey City's reduced MOAB health, can also eliminate hordes of lower tier MOAB-Class Bloons. This scales into the Bloon Area Denial System well and functions as a win condition for tile captures.

Without the bug, it is simply overpriced in both it's research and in game cost. For early cities, other small Bloon cleanup towers perform its function better, such as Dart Storm or Glaive Ricochet without bankrupting the city in cash.
